    Finally with the truck I wanted in the driveway, it was time to get to work with all the permanent mods I wanted.

    First and foremost I bought a set of Kings from another TW member.

    [​IMG]

    They are used but I put them on the Taco with the idea of getting them rebuilt in a year or so. I'll also probably upgrade to a 700# coil rate depending on how they handle an eventual plate bumper.

    [​IMG]

    Not one to put off the inevitable, I convinced my wife (much to her dismay) to buy me a snorkel for Christmas. It sat in the box about a week because we had lousy weather when it arrived. I was killing me! :goingcrazy:

    Finally we had a nice weather day so it was time to pull the trigger and make my first, of many, cuts in sheet metal… :pray:

    [​IMG]

    [​IMG]

    Nothing will make you more nervous than cutting a giant hole in the side of your front fender, but after measuring and mocking up for about 2 hours, I finally built up the intestinal fortitude to go for it!

    [​IMG]

    [​IMG]

    [​IMG]

    The results, if I do say so myself were OUTSTANDING! :yay:
    Overall, it took about 8 hours start to finish. After doing a ton of reading online I decided to take one members advice and move the template back 1/2 inch to assist in making the connections inside the fender. In my personal opinion, I could have moved it further back by another 1/2 inch. What took so long was the connection under the fender. IT's a PITA. Way too tight to make the necessary bends and connections. If I wasn't running it to the Volant CAI it would have been much, much easier. Because the Volant sits right next to the original factory hole, the tube had to be almost perfectly straight when it entered the engine bay. On a stock setup the angle wouldn't have been so important.

    Never being content, I ordered a Moab 2.0 front bumper with grill hoop from CBI and BAMF Rock Sliders w/Kickouts, on the same day I finished up the Snorkel. Now it was time to wait…

    Fast forward only a week...

    Since I had the front bumper ordered I started thinking about what I wanted on the rear. Singlecabguy (Kase) of DerpWerx had built my bed rack (which I love) and he had built a couple of High clearance rear bumpers. So I convinced him to let me come over so we could build a high-clearance rear bumper with a few mods to make it more practical for what I wanted. In particular, I wanted Hi-Lift jack points so if I had to lift the Taco while at an angle the jack wouldn't slide from underneath.

    One last look at "Maggie's" rear end prior to being violated the next day… :devil:

    [​IMG]

    The day before I headed over I made the cuts for the high-clearance bumper. Again, very nerve racking… :pray:

    First practice cut complete.

    [​IMG]

    With the picture of what I wanted in my head, I went over to Columbus, Texas and Kase and I started to work on the rear bumper. We worked from about 4 pm until 10 or so before calling it a night.

    [​IMG]

    Kase doing his thing!

    [​IMG]

    Notice I still don't even have the permanent plates yet, just paper tags. Things are moving fast. :burnrubber:

    [​IMG]

    This is the stage Kase and I were at when we called it quits the first night. Good progress.

    The next morning Kase and I were back at it. Building the bumper sides took plenty of mockup and readjusting to make them perfect, but soon we had them right and the final touches were done. I decided to rattle can the bumper because I have future plans for a Swing-out tire carrier and didn't want to have to powder coat twice.
